Association Bulletin – December 8, 2017

Brothers and Sisters, The Executive Negotiating Committee met face to face with American Airlines this week in Washington, D.C. This session focused on Maintenance Control Technicians (MCT) and Maintenance Training Specialists (MTS) along with other Mechanic & Related and Stores language. TWU INTL – MEMO – New Staff Announcement

The TWU International staff continues to grow our internal capacity in order to meet the increased demand of our strategic campaigns and advanced worker organizing. We’re pleased to announce that long-time American Airlines mechanic, International Vice President and Local 591 President Gary Peterson will join the International Staff.
